OPTIMISM IS MORE THAN POSITIVE THINKING, BUT ITS REQUIRED TO THRIVE

We grow up learning about optimism and pessimism, yet we really do not understand their definition as they relate to how we can thrive in life.

In this episode of Run Toward The Roar, John talks about the real meaning of optimism and how it is so much more than positive thinking. John gives us an analysis of how worry affects us, physically and mentally, as well as an easy-to-drink visualization of what we are focusing on in our minds.
